Abstract

Could experimenting with form help us to counter – even crack – coloniality? We are hopeful. For us, experimenting with form shimmers with possibilities for (a) decolonising Psychology. Awry² (“Awry-squared”) is a section dedicated to experimenting with form within Critical Psychology and related fields. Aka, where Awry goes awry. In this Introduction, we summarise some shapeshifting possibilities for knowledge, knowing, knowers when experimenting with form. And we overview how, through Awry², we are experimenting with making a space for these possibilities to both breathe and be put to the test.
